Skip to content
Snippets Groups Projects
Commit 47230a90 authored by Andreas Schenk's avatar Andreas Schenk
Browse files

fix in mask_overlay OnMouseEvent to avoid duplicate polygon nodes

parent fe4da76e
No related branches found
No related tags found
No related merge requests found
...@@ -107,7 +107,7 @@ bool MaskOverlay::OnMouseEvent(QMouseEvent* e, DataViewerPanel* dvp, ...@@ -107,7 +107,7 @@ bool MaskOverlay::OnMouseEvent(QMouseEvent* e, DataViewerPanel* dvp,
shift_+=diffpos; shift_+=diffpos;
} }
old_mouse_pos_=mousepos; old_mouse_pos_=mousepos;
if(e->button() == Qt::LeftButton){ if(e->button() == Qt::LeftButton && e->type()==QEvent::MouseButtonPress){
if(e->modifiers() & Qt::ShiftModifier) { if(e->modifiers() & Qt::ShiftModifier) {
if(!add_mode_) { if(!add_mode_) {
new_poly_=geom::Polygon2(); new_poly_=geom::Polygon2();
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ment